In a nutshell, Content Marketing is about information.

Helpful and interesting content that speaks in your customers’ language. After all, your website should be regarded as a crucial sales tool – a channel that helps your site visitors make a buying decision.

Unlike traditional (old hat marketing) content marketing has no sales pitch. It does not appear on the surface to directly sell or advertise a particular business/brand, service or product. Modern content marketing aspires to capture mindshare with relevant, valuable information that is entertaining, educational and/or emotionally pleasing. Good, quality content marketing accomplishes in creating interest, activity and understanding of the brand it is being created and distributed for.


Start With Making It Relevant

The more relevant the content, the more the page addresses a searcher’s intent. Web search engines such as Google, Yahoo! and Bing very much appreciate helpful, fresh and informative content.

Your business can appear more often (and higher up the rankings) of search listings if you actively keep generating exceptional content. The info should provide relevant answers to the questions search engine users are looking for online. Remember though that superficial, irrelevant, or poorly-structured content could potentially work against you.

Build The Foundations

To help build a solid content marketing strategy and before starting out on your creative content journey consider the following:

  • Where are your customers most active online?
  • What sites do they visit?
  • What devices do they use the most?
  • What apps do they use and interact with?
  • What social media channels do they engage with?

Content Creation Isn’t Just Plain Text

Your business content doesn’t have to be only words on a page. It can include pictures and media to support the text information. It can also be about posting a video onto Facebook, writing a blog post or tweeting and updating Social pages.

More than ever before, web users are engaging with non-textural content, the likes of audio (Podcasts), video, Webinars and infographics. There’s really no end to the kind of content pieces you can produce that’s relevant to your business, it’s services and/or products.
